Habitat suitability of biocrust communities in a cold desert ecosystem
Abstract Drylands are unique among terrestrial ecosystems in that they have a significant proportion of primary production facilitated by nonāvascular plants such as colonial cyanobacteria, moss, and lichens, i.e., biocrusts, which occur on and in the surface soil.
